From: The Complete genome sequence of Methanobrevibacter sp. AbM4

Phylogenetic tree showing the position of Methanobrevibacter strain AbM4 relative to type strains of other Methanobrevibacter species. The strains and their corresponding GenBank accession numbers for 16S rRNA genes are (type=T): Methanobrevibacter gottschalkii HOT, (U55238); Methanobrevibacter thaueri CWT, (U55236.1); Methanobrevibacter millerae ZA-10T, (AY196673); Methanobrevibacter smithii PST, (U55233); Methanobrevibacter woesei GST, (U55237); Methanobrevibacter wolinii SHT, (U55240); Methanobrevibacter sp. AbM4, (AJ550156); Methanobrevibacter olleyae KM1H5-1PT, (AY65201); Methanobrevibacter ruminantium M1T, (AY196666); Methanobrevibacter curvatus RFM-2T, (U62533); Methanobrevibacter filiformis RFM-3T, (U82322); Methanobrevibacter cuticularis RFM-1T, (U41095); Methanobrevibacter arboriphilus DH-1T, (AY19665); Methanobrevibacter acididurans ATMT, (AF242652) and Methanobacterium formicicum DSMZ1535T, (AF169245). The tree is based on these sequences aligned by the RDP aligner, and uses the Jukes-Cantor corrected distance model to construct a distance matrix based on alignment model positions without the use of alignment inserts, and uses a minimum comparable position of 200. The tree is built with RDP Tree Builder, which uses Weighbor [6] with an alphabet size of 4 and length size of 1,000. The building of the tree also involves a bootstrapping process repeated 100 times to generate a majority consensus tree [7]. Methanobacterium formicicum was used as the outgroup.
